We stopped in to try this little gem today for the first time and I am so glad we did. First I can let you know that I have been to most of the Mediterranean, Middle East restaurants In Sterling Heights and the surrounding areas. I know there are some slight differences in style and tastes of cuisine according to personal preference. But everyone has the same expectations for good service. Well I can for sure tell you that the service from the staff and owners is simply outstanding. They are so kind and helpful. They give personal attention to detail and the whole restaurant is very clean. Personally this makes me more relaxed and I enjoy my meal more. Our food was excellent in presentation and taste. For dining in meals you get more variety of Iraqi salads than anywhere. At least six different dishes of pickled and chopped vegetables were brought out for our table. We had tourshee, chopped onion, tomato, cucumber, olives, anba and a delicious red cabbage with jalapeños. My cream chop sandwich was grilled lightly and moist. I also had a small fattoush salad which was big enough for us both to share. We also had the beef kabob with rice and grilled vegetables. My husband said this is the BEST beef kabob at any restaurant. This is really saying a lot because he is very picky about his cabob. They were very moist and the grilled veggies and rice set it up completely. So I hope you will give them a try soon.
